    BrainPop (stylized as BrainPOP) is a group of educational websites founded in 1999 by Avraham Kadar, M.D. and Chanan Kadmon, based in New York City. [1] As of 2024, the websites host over 1,000 short animated movies for students in grades K–8 (ages 5 to 14), together with quizzes and related materials, covering the subjects of science, social studies, English, math, engineering and ...

    During the COVID-19 pandemic, the term lockdown was used for actions related to mass quarantines or stay-at-home orders. [6] The first lockdown during the pandemic was implemented in Wuhan on January 23, 2020. [7] By early April 2020, 3.9 billion people worldwide were under some form of lockdown—more than half the world's population.
